Rajasthan Royals, under the leadership of Rahul Dravid, secured his services for a price of Rs 1.10 crore. With a base price of Rs 30 lakh, Delhi Capitals (DC) opened the bidding, followed by RR at Rs 35 lakh. The teams exchanged bids, driving the price past Rs 1 crore. RR prevailed in the history-making moment with a winning bid of Rs 1.10 crore after an intense contest with DC.

In the IPL playoffs, Qualifier 2 features the winner of the Eliminator match against the team that lost in Qualifier 1. The victorious team will face Kolkata Knight Riders in the final.
